Clear alarms on the Stealthwatch (Network Analytics)

Hi,

1. how can I clear non active allarms manually?

2. how can I acknowledge allarms manually?

Hi @dijix1990 

As of Secure Network Analytics 7.4.1:

1. You can't.

2. You can't do this in the WebUI.

Thanks for that note.  I have added this thread to the internal catalogue of feature requests where this feature is being currently discussed.

Let's talk about it a little bit more, though:

Most of the time, enterprises are implementing SNA as part of a toolset that feeds alarms into a SEIM/SOAR for operations workflows. There is also the concept of Priority (A/B/C) alarms in Response Management (see Configuration > Alarms for the priority settings). 

The Desktop Client had a right-click option to acknowledge alarms.
